Step 1: Inspect and Assess the Damage
Our team will begin by inspecting the area to find out the extent of the damage. We'll take moisture readings to find out the level of saturation and identify any potential hazards. This information will help us create a customized plan to address your specific needs.
Step 2: Contain the Area
We'll use specialized equipment and materials to contain the affected area and prevent further damage. This includes setting up a containment barrier to keep the sewage water from spreading to other parts of your property.
Step 3: Remove Contaminated Water
Using powerful water extractors, we'll remove the sewage water from your property, including any remaining water, mud, and silt.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as soon as possible.
Step 4: Dry Out the Area
Once the contaminated water has been removed, our team will use d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out the affected area. This is an essential step to prevent further damage and ensure your property is safe to inhabit.
Step 5: Disinfect and Deodorize
Our team will use specialized equipment to disinfect and deodorize the affected area, removing any remaining bacteria, viruses, or fungi. This step is crucial in preventing the spread of diseases and unpleasant odors.

Sewage Water Removal Cost in Panorama Village, TX
The cost of sewage water removal in Panorama Village,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here's a breakdown of typical costs for different aspects of sewage water removal: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 - $2,000 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Drying and dehumidification | $300 - $1,500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ment used |
| Disinfection and deodorization | $200 - $1,000 | Type of equipment used and number of treatments required |
| Containment and barriers | $100 - $500 | Size of affected area and type of materials used |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 - $300 | Complexity of damage and number of inspections required |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of sewage water removal in Panorama Village, TX, may vary depending on your specific situation.
